Title: Higher enveloping algebras and configuration spaces of manifolds
Speaker: Ben Knudsen

Abstract:
I will describe a construction providing Lie algebras with enveloping algebras over the operad of little n-dimensional disks for any n. These algebras enjoy a fortunate combination of good formal properties and computability, the latter afforded by a Poincare-Birkhoff-Witt type result. The main application pairs this theory with the theory of factorization homology in a study of the rational homology of configuration spaces, leading to a wealth of computations, the recovery and improvement of several classical results, and a combinatorial proof of homological stability.Date: Monday, April 25, 2016
